Parnell says Senate ed bill is “giveaway”

Gov. Sean Parnell says an education funding bill that recently passed the Senate is the “ultimate giveaway,” because it doesn’t require results.

Egan’s retirement choice bill on the move

The Senate State Affairs Committee has advanced a bill giving Alaska’s public employees a choice of retirement systems, despite objections from the Parnell administration.

Legislature passes bill changing electronic reporting rule

Alaska lawmakers have passed a bill exempting political candidates who don’t have a computer or Internet access at home from the state’s electronic campaign disclosure requirement.

Summit molds young fishermen into industry leaders

For the last four years, the Alaska Young Fishermen’s Summit has brought together some of the brightest young minds in the industry. The gathering took place in Juneau for the first time this year.
